Job description

Lead and execute qualification activities for server SKUs and hardware components including BIOS BMC CPU GPU RAM CPLD FPGA DIMM HDD/SSD NVMe and NICs

Perform hardware validation stability testing performance benchmarking and issue triaging across server platforms

Validate firmware drivers and OS compatibility across Windows Ubuntu HyperV and VM environments

Execute storage validation covering RAID Smart ArrayHBA controllers DAS SAN and drive qualification

Analyze network performance metrics such as throughput latency and bandwidth utilization

Use stress and performance tools including Prime95 Intel pTAT IOmeter FIO Ntttcp SOC Perf and Latte for system validation

Debug hardwaresoftware failures and collaborate with ODMOEM and engineering teams for issue resolution

Support server bringup boot flow validation PCIPCIe validation and protocol testing SCSI SAS SATA

Drive automation documentation test reporting and release readiness activities

Ensure timely tracking of bugs validation status and qualification signoffs
